The second OpenSER Summit will take place in San Jose, USA , on the 17th 
of March, 2008. This is the first US edition of the OpenSER Summit - 
following the European edition, a large segment of the OpenSER community 
have continuously asked for an edition to address also the American 
community. The summit is again hosted inside the VoN Spring 2008 
Exhibition, as a pre-conference event.
All participants to register via OpenSER site before Friday, March 7th, 
will get free access to the OpenSER event.

This OpenSER Summit edition is sponsored by a parallel OpenSER related 
event, the OpenSER Pavilion . The pavilion is a common exhibiting area - 
booth 1027, inside VoN expo, gathering, under the OpenSER name, six 
different companies working or using the project. Their direct statement 
to the visitor is: "Yes, we do open source in our business and OpenSER 
is a success recipe and we want to share this with you"
